Transaction 64c90792c8c77d39fe876a2c40bb16c014b681c71d24f5db07fa63061597633f
3 Input
3 Outputs
- 64c90792c8c77d39fe876a2c40bb16c014b681c71d24f5db07fa63061597633f:0
- 64c90792c8c77d39fe876a2c40bb16c014b681c71d24f5db07fa63061597633f:1
- 64c90792c8c77d39fe876a2c40bb16c014b681c71d24f5db07fa63061597633f:2
value 699635423
address 15JBqvvbX7qaPrE8mHfjNuHwrC7eeXLjyD
value 449008214
address 39UraJjU8Xcvq8VHqUb1vUqmmP7fRYX36F
value 585593756
address 36eShz31iaEw6ihFZ7w86jXUWbFma1Lmdr